Title: [8866] trunk/drivers/mtd/nand/bf5xx_nand.c: bfin nand: fix cmd_ctrl entry of nand_chip
Revision
8866
Author
bhsong
Date
2010-06-01 02:58:42 -0400 (Tue, 01 Jun 2010)

Log Message

bfin nand: fix cmd_ctrl entry of nand_chip

nand base can send some controls which are neither CLE nor ALE,
origin codes will send some illegal address to nand

Modified Paths

Diff

Modified: trunk/drivers/mtd/nand/bf5xx_nand.c (8865 => 8866)


--- trunk/drivers/mtd/nand/bf5xx_nand.c	2010-06-01 06:55:42 UTC (rev 8865)
+++ trunk/drivers/mtd/nand/bf5xx_nand.c	2010-06-01 06:58:42 UTC (rev 8866)
@@ -206,7 +206,7 @@
 
 	if (ctrl & NAND_CLE)
 		bfin_write_NFC_CMD(cmd);
-	else
+	else if (ctrl & NAND_ALE)
 		bfin_write_NFC_ADDR(cmd);
 	SSYNC();
 }
_______________________________________________
Linux-kernel-commits mailing list
[email protected]
https://blackfin.uclinux.org/mailman/listinfo/linux-kernel-commits

Reply via email to